B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, precisely formulated for feed-quality use and examined to satisfy stringent top quality and security expectations. BHT can be a lipophilic natural compound which is mostly utilized being an antioxidant in many industrial apps. In animal nutrition, BHT FEED GRADE TEST is widely made use of to forestall the oxidation of fats and oils in animal feed, therefore preserving the nutritional value and increasing the shelf life of the feed. Oxidized fats not only reduce nutritional efficacy but might also generate dangerous compounds, influencing the overall health and growth of livestock. The inclusion of BHT in feed necessitates demanding tests to be sure it adheres to regulatory requirements and is particularly Protected for use by animals, which sooner or later enters the human foods chain. The tests protocols normally evaluate the purity, efficacy, and possible residues in animal tissues.
A further crucial compound during the chemical area is Pentachloropyridine. This compound is usually a chlorinated spinoff of pyridine and has garnered desire due to its utility as an intermediate in the synthesis of agrochemicals, dyes, and prescription drugs. Its large degree of chlorination can make it a strong compound, which needs to be taken care of with treatment as a result of potential toxicity and environmental considerations. Pentachloropyridine serves to be a creating block in chemical synthesis, making it possible for chemists to develop much more intricate molecules Which might be Utilized in herbicides, insecticides, or simply specialty polymers. The dealing with and disposal of Pentachloropyridine are regulated, given its possible environmental persistence and bioaccumulation hazard. Industries working with this compound often adopt shut-program production strategies and arduous safety protocols to attenuate exposure.
M-Phenylene Diamine, typically abbreviated as MPD, is definitely an aromatic amine that functions prominently from the creation of aramid fibers, that are effectively-noted for their heat resistance and strength. Kevlar and Nomex, Employed in physique armor and fire-resistant garments, respectively, are generated employing MPD as being a critical precursor. The compound alone is made of a benzene ring with two amino teams inside the meta positions, which makes it suitable for creating polymers with fascinating thermal and mechanical Houses. M-Phenylene Diamine (MPD) is likewise Employed in the dye marketplace, significantly in hair dyes along with other cosmetic applications, Though its use has long been curtailed in a few regions as a consequence of basic safety concerns. When manufacturing merchandise that contains MPD, proper occupational protection methods are important to defend staff from prolonged publicity, which could lead on to skin sensitization or other medical issues.
O-Phenylene Diamine (OPDA), though structurally just like MPD, differs inside the positioning in the amino teams, which drastically influences its chemical reactivity and software. OPDA is commonly used within the manufacture of dyes and pigments, wherever it contributes on the development of vivid hues which might be stable and very long-Long lasting. It is usually Employed in the synthesis of heterocyclic compounds and prescribed drugs. OPDA’s function in corrosion inhibitors and rubber chemical compounds more highlights its flexibility. Nevertheless, comparable to other aromatic amines, OPDA is likewise connected with toxicity challenges, and therefore, its use is carefully managed and monitored. The necessity of proper managing, proper storage, and satisfactory protecting steps can't be overstated when addressing OPDA in almost any industrial placing.
Pinacolone is yet another noteworthy compound with various applications. It is just a ketone Using the molecular method C6H12O and it is used largely being an intermediate during the synthesis of pesticides and herbicides, particularly from the manufacture of triazole fungicides and specific plant advancement regulators. Pinacolone’s framework features a tertiary butyl group, which contributes to its unique reactivity in natural and organic synthesis. Further than agriculture, it can even be present in the manufacture of prescription drugs and fragrances. Pinacolone is valued for its power to endure nucleophilic substitution and condensation reactions, rendering it a beneficial reagent in laboratory and industrial procedures. Although it truly is significantly less harmful than many of the Formerly talked about compounds, protection safeguards remain necessary to mitigate any pitfalls connected with its volatility and possible irritant Houses.
two-Heptanone is really a ketone that In a natural way takes place in some plants and can be present in compact quantities in human sweat and specified animal secretions. It is often Utilized in the fragrance and taste industries as a result of its nice, fruity odor. In addition, 2-Heptanone has identified apps as being a solvent and intermediate in organic synthesis. Curiously, investigate has recommended that it may well Participate in a task in chemical signaling, significantly in insects, wherever it acts being an alarm pheromone. This has resulted in its study in pest Management techniques and behavioral science. Industrially, two-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its reasonably reduced toxicity can make it well suited for use in customer products, Whilst ideal labeling and dealing with Recommendations are always mandated.
